| "I have always been a perfectionist, I have discovered that seeking perfection holds you back from doing new things because you are afraid that they won't be "perfect". In 2000 I was determined to become a better machine quilter and that led to a job so that I could afford a new Bernina. My employer and friend, Jim Wyllie, drew a cartoon of my cat and me. I created the background from the wonky imperfect stars. we learned in class. The quilt is quilted using my prize Bernina's decorative stitches. My cat Emily, and my hair are thread painted. Emily's eyes are from a printed fabric. The messages in the picture frames say "Purrfection is Overrated" and "Done is better than Perfect" That's my story and I'm sticking to it. Diana Roberts |
